I played this course last year and was pleasantly surprised. It’s only a 10 hole course then you re-play most of the front nine off different tee boxes.
The course has been further improved since last year. Old 1st has gone. The 1st & 2nd are new, the 3rd is now par 5 and includes the old 2nd. Also new practice nets.

The first thing to note is its a 10 hole course, I wasn't aware of that prior to us arriving and was slightly disappointed, but I shouldn't have been!
The course is short but quite tight and a great test of accuracy from the tee. It felt like the kind of place where course knowledge was key and further visits would make things easier.
The greens were excellent, with lots of slopes and undulations and it was easy to be caught out if you get the wrong side of a flag. The greens ran very true and we didn't have one ball bobble all day.

A course that rewards good course management and accuracy over distance. Greens and fairways in good condition. Difficult course for first timer, would benefit from a strokesaver. Several blind tee shots, and depth of greens difficult to gauge. Was wary of the 11 holes,18 tees aspect (route explained by friendly Pro Shop) but not an issue today. Not sure if on a busy day.
